Released in 1943, All Star Melody Masters is a music film directed by Jean Negulesco, running about 10 minutes.
What it’s about. Cole Porter times three! Al Kemp and His Orchestra swing "Begin the Beguine," Emil Coleman and His Orchestra sell us "Just One of Those Things," and Skinnay Ennis and His Orchestra love some "(Let's Do It) Let's Fall in Love."
Who’s in it. All Star Melody Masters stars Hal Kemp as Self (archive footage), Emil Coleman as Self (archive footage), Skinnay Ennis as Self (archive footage) and David Rubinoff as Self (archive footage).
